Sažetak
A method for fast calculation of two gas turbines combined cycle cogeneration power plant with steam extractions is presented in this paper. The method is based on simple basic mathematical model with only main nonlinearities taken into account, the rest of equations are simplified thus making it solvable explicitly. Adjustments in form of small dimensionless data sets taking into account most of nonlinearities are used to produce accurate calculation results. Certain logic constrains are used to solve models faster. Another, detailed, model is created in specialized software for precise adjustments of basic model. The precision of the model can easily be further adjusted if necessary by changing quantity of data from detailed model. Developed model can be used in calculations for multiple power plant systems.
